|  | 509b502d3c | providers/oauth2: offline access (#8026) * improve scope check (log when application requests non-configured scopes)
Signed-off-by: Jens Langhammer <jens@goauthentik.io>
* add offline_access special scope
Signed-off-by: Jens Langhammer <jens@goauthentik.io>
* ensure scope is set
Signed-off-by: Jens Langhammer <jens@goauthentik.io>
* update tests for refresh tokens
Signed-off-by: Jens Langhammer <jens@goauthentik.io>
* special handling of scopes for github compat
Signed-off-by: Jens Langhammer <jens@goauthentik.io>
* fix spec
Signed-off-by: Jens Langhammer <jens@goauthentik.io>
* attempt to fix oidc tests
Signed-off-by: Jens Langhammer <jens@goauthentik.io>
* remove hardcoded slug
Signed-off-by: Jens Langhammer <jens@goauthentik.io>
* check scope from authorization code instead of request
Signed-off-by: Jens Langhammer <jens@goauthentik.io>
* fix injection for consent stage checking incorrectly
Signed-off-by: Jens Langhammer <jens@goauthentik.io>
---------
Signed-off-by: Jens Langhammer <jens@goauthentik.io> | 2024-01-04 19:57:11 +01:00 |  | 
			
				
					|  | c68a42f63b | website/docs: improve docs for OAuth2 device code flow (#5570) Signed-off-by: Jens Langhammer <jens@goauthentik.io> | 2023-05-10 20:58:31 +02:00 |  | 
			
				
					|  | 8ed2f7fe9e | providers/oauth2: add device flow (#3334) * start device flow
Signed-off-by: Jens Langhammer <jens.langhammer@beryju.org>
* web: fix inconsistent app filtering
Signed-off-by: Jens Langhammer <jens.langhammer@beryju.org>
* add tenant device code flow
Signed-off-by: Jens Langhammer <jens.langhammer@beryju.org>
* add throttling to device code view
Signed-off-by: Jens Langhammer <jens.langhammer@beryju.org>
* somewhat unrelated changes
Signed-off-by: Jens Langhammer <jens.langhammer@beryju.org>
* add initial device code entry flow
Signed-off-by: Jens Langhammer <jens.langhammer@beryju.org>
* add finish stage
Signed-off-by: Jens Langhammer <jens.langhammer@beryju.org>
* it works
Signed-off-by: Jens Langhammer <jens.langhammer@beryju.org>
* add support for verification_uri_complete
Signed-off-by: Jens Langhammer <jens.langhammer@beryju.org>
* add some tests
Signed-off-by: Jens Langhammer <jens.langhammer@beryju.org>
* add more tests
Signed-off-by: Jens Langhammer <jens.langhammer@beryju.org>
* add docs
Signed-off-by: Jens Langhammer <jens.langhammer@beryju.org>
Signed-off-by: Jens Langhammer <jens.langhammer@beryju.org> | 2022-10-11 12:42:10 +02:00 |  | 
			
				
					|  | 1c64616ebd | sources/ldap: add configuration for LDAP Source ciphers closes #3110
Signed-off-by: Jens Langhammer <jens.langhammer@beryju.org> | 2022-07-01 19:53:49 +02:00 |  | 
			
				
					|  | 23273f53cc | providers/oauth2: if no scopes are sent in authorize request, select all configured scopes closes #3112
Signed-off-by: Jens Langhammer <jens.langhammer@beryju.org> | 2022-07-01 19:45:26 +02:00 |  | 
			
				
					|  | 8dbb0bd2c6 | providers/oauth2: token revoke (#3077) | 2022-06-11 18:49:16 +02:00 |  | 
			
				
					|  | 4c39e08dd4 | website/docs: fix incorrect oauth end-session URL Signed-off-by: Jens Langhammer <jens.langhammer@beryju.org> | 2022-06-06 12:48:06 +02:00 |  | 
			
				
					|  | b4e75218f5 | sources/oauth: OIDC well-known and JWKS (#2936) * add initial
Signed-off-by: Jens Langhammer <jens.langhammer@beryju.org>
* add provider
Signed-off-by: Jens Langhammer <jens.langhammer@beryju.org>
* include source and jwk key id in event
Signed-off-by: Jens Langhammer <jens.langhammer@beryju.org>
* add more docs
Signed-off-by: Jens Langhammer <jens.langhammer@beryju.org>
* add tests for source
Signed-off-by: Jens Langhammer <jens.langhammer@beryju.org>
* fix web formatting
Signed-off-by: Jens Langhammer <jens.langhammer@beryju.org>
* add provider tests
Signed-off-by: Jens Langhammer <jens.langhammer@beryju.org>
* fix lint error
Signed-off-by: Jens Langhammer <jens.langhammer@beryju.org> | 2022-05-24 21:02:50 +02:00 |  | 
			
				
					|  | f9469e3f99 | website: format docs with prettier (#2833) * run prettier
Signed-off-by: Jens Langhammer <jens.langhammer@beryju.org>
* add scim to comparison
Signed-off-by: Jens Langhammer <jens.langhammer@beryju.org> | 2022-05-09 21:22:41 +02:00 |  | 
			
				
					|  | 4be238018b | providers/oauth2: pass scope and other parameters to access policy request context Signed-off-by: Jens Langhammer <jens.langhammer@beryju.org>
#2641 | 2022-04-01 21:39:05 +02:00 |  | 
			
				
					|  | 8689444954 | providers/oauth2: add password grant support (treated as client_credentials) Signed-off-by: Jens Langhammer <jens.langhammer@beryju.org> | 2022-03-31 18:02:17 +02:00 |  | 
			
				
					|  | bb8af2f19b | providers/oauth2: add client_assertion_type jwt bearer support (#2618) | 2022-03-31 00:30:55 +02:00 |  |